About this breed:
What a pistol! Smart, active, and adorable, the Schnoodle has become a popular hybrid dog breed. As a cross between the Poodle and the Schnauzer, their coats can showcase an array of colors, ranging from black, to gray, to white, to sable, to even apricot. While most Schnoodles are small, their size varies due to the three distinct size variations of both Schnauzers and Poodles. Larger Schnoodles remain relatively uncommon. Currently, there’s no established breed standard for Schnoodles. Given that, their different sizes are simply and loosely categorized as Toy, Miniature, Standard, and Giant. With a weight range spanning six to 76 pounds, the Schnoodle has a place as a lap dog, family companion, therapy aid, or even a performance dog. Their role extends to guarding loved ones, showcasing their prowess as diligent protectors. The Schnoodle’s charm lies in the fusion of their parent breeds’ best traits. To clarify, this hybrid‘s appeal stems from often having the Poodle’s willingness to please mixed with the sturdiness and activity of the Schnauzer. Plus, they are whip smart and easy to train. To this end, their sharp intellect and liveliness necessitates a daily need for physical and mental engagement in order to stave off boredom. Otherwise, be prepared to address this pup’s potentially destructive behavior. Inherent in Schnauzers is a tendency to favor one person over others, a trait often passed down to Schnoodles. While they maintain affection for the entire family, occasional preferences arise. If their favored person remains absent for too long, these dogs may grapple with separation anxiety. Nonetheless, this pup’s playful and affectionate nature thrives on enjoyment, consistently commanding attention and infusing delight into every moment with their loved ones.
